The Gambia gears up for first election after Yahya Jammeh Gambians head to the polls on Thursday for the country's first parliamentary election since the end of Yahya Jammeh's 22-year rule. Jammeh stepped aside in January after losing the presidential vote to Adama Barrow. More than 230 candidates are campaigning for 53 seats in the national assembly.
